Buying Guide

Match mat size to your workspace

Measure your desk and chair travel area—common sizes here include roughly 36x48 and 46x60—to ensure full coverage without tripping hazards

Choose material for your floor type

Clear PVC or vinyl mats are typical for hard floors, while firmer, textured mats and thicker cores work better on low- to medium-pile carpet

Check thickness and durability

Look for heavier-duty construction or mats labeled 'heavy duty' when you need long-term protection and resistance to wheel indentations

Non-slip and edge finish matter

Non-slip backing or woven/textured tops and finished edges reduce shifting and curling that can create safety risks on both carpet and hardwood

Design and opacity preferences

If aesthetics are important, patterned or bohemian designs can hide wear and match decor; clear mats preserve floor visibility but may show scuffs
